Windows 95 errors with a "vsndsys.386", "v930d.386" or "vsnd16d.386" file indicate there are older Windows 3.1x drivers loaded in the system.
1) Edit the "system.ini" file (Start -> Run -> "sysedit").
2) Remove any drivers in the that pertain to the sound card.
a) Look in the [386Enh] section for lines that read
device=vsndsys.386 device=vsnd16d.386 device=v930d.386 (Note: These lines may also include directory names.)
b) Look in the [drivers] section for lines that read
mixer= wave= midi= aux=
and are set to "vsnd930.drv", "vsndsys.drv", "vsnd16d.drv" or "mpu401.drv", etc. These are not needed in Windows 95 and should be removed. |
